Choose "Make this ad premium" at checkout.

- Jane Smith
- Location: United States
Latest listings
-
The Best Luxury Resorts in Kufri for an Unforgettable VacationTravel - Shimla (Himachal Pradesh) - March 4, 2025 Check with seller
Kufri Heritage Resort offers an unforgettable escape in the majestic mountains of Himachal Pradesh. As the best resort in Kufri, it combines luxury, adventure, and tranquility. Guests enjoy world-class ski facilities, luxurious rooms with breathtakin...
- 1